Humbug on board!

A cold, showery and windy morning but we had booked up a wildlife boat trip so dressed in winter attire suitable for the weather.

As the boat pulled in there was a torrential rainstorm and great big hailstones fell.  The interior of the boat was soaking wet so it was dried down with towel and mop by our guide.

Fortunately the rain stopped although there were grey skies which is not good for photographing wildlife!

We had a knowledgeable local guide who pointed out lots of birds. We saw and heard a booming bittern (at great distance), spoonbill in a tree (extra), hobby, marsh harriers, common tern and a pair of great crested grebe with a chick like a humbug on it's back. There's also an extra of a heron that had just dived into the water after a fish.

It was a most enjoyable trip despite the weather.
